Machinist

GENERAL DESCRIPTION - PURPOSE OF ROLE: The Machinist is responsible for operating machine tools to produce precision metal parts and components according to engineering specifications. They work with a variety of tools and equipment, such as lathes, milling machines, grinders, and computer-controlled machines, to fabricate parts for use in manufacturing and production processes. Overview

Entering the machining trade in Cordele, GA typically begins with specialized education and training, such as apprenticeship programs or postsecondary education at technical schools. These programs, which can last 4-5 years, combine hands-on experience with classroom instruction, covering essential skills like CNC programming and blueprint reading. According to the Bureau of Labor Statistics, there are approximately 288,789 machinists nationwide, with a median annual wage of around $50,840. In Cordele, GA, machinists earn an average of $1,000 per week, with experienced professionals often exceeding $55,000 annually. With the demand for skilled machinists growing, particularly in industries like aerospace and defense, pursuing a career in the machining trade offers strong earning potential and opportunities for career advancement.
